Irish people (Irish: Muintir na hÉireann or Na hÉireannaigh) are an ethnic group and nation native to the island of Ireland, who share a common history and culture. There have been humans in Ireland for about 33,000 years, and it has been continually inhabited for more than 10,000 years (see Prehistoric Ireland). The red fox is one of Ireland’s most famous native animals. The largest of all foxes, the red fox is one of Ireland’s most fascinating animal species—and a stunning sight to behold in the country’s woodlands.
